Circuit Switching and Packet Switching

There are two fundamental approaches to moving data through a network of links and switches: circuit switching and packet switching. In circuit-switched networks, the resources needed along a path (buffets, link transmission rate) to provide for...

Comparing Incandescent, LED and Hand-Crank Flashlights

The flashlight's basic format has not changed much over the last 100 years. Conrad Hubert received the first patent for a flashlight in 1902. Like today's flashlight, his canister-shaped design could be held in one hand and featured a simple...
